June 16 — Independent rock band Sisters will tentatively release its new album, Leecheater this summer.
The album is scheduled for release Aug. 25 through Spartan Records. Its track listing is noted below:

In anticipation of the album’s release, the band unveiled the record’s lead single, ‘Born Again‘ Thursday. The post grunge sound and style featured in the song’s musical arrangement is comparable to works from the likes of Deftones, and Hum and Failure. The arrangement’s only concern is the production, as the vocals come across as being washed out by the instrumentation.
According to front man/bassist/guitarist Jason Blackmore, the song is a commentary about religious zealots and other similar personality types who are anything but admirable.
“‘Born Again’ is a song about sinful evil corrupt people that commit crimes or are just plain bad people that think they can turn to religion and be excused or forgiven for their actions,” Blackmore said. “Just like every other song that I write, the music always comes first and the lyrics, vocal melodies and harmonies are the last piece of the puzzle. Musically I just wanted this song to be a short, catchy, in your face rocker.”
